294A.340  Creating implication that candidate is incumbent.  A person shall not use the name of a candidate in a way that implies that the candidate is the incumbent in office in any material, statement or publication supporting the election of a candidate unless:

      1.  The candidate is qualified to use the term “reelect” pursuant to NRS 294A.330; or

      2.  The candidate:

      (a) Was appointed to the identical office with the same district number, if any, after the most recent election to fill that office; and

      (b) Is serving and has served continuously in that office since the date of appointment.

      (Added to NRS by 1989, 961)—(Substituted in revision for NRS 294A.058)
